111121020021 has 64 divisors (see below), whose sum is σ = 168666624000. Its totient is φ = 64479667200.
The previous prime is 111121020011. The next prime is 111121020037. The reversal of 111121020021 is 120020121111.
It is not a de Polignac number, because 111121020021 - 225 = 111087465589 is a prime.
It is a junction number, because it is equal to n+sod(n) for n = 111121019979 and 111121020006.
It is a congruent number.
It is not an unprimeable number, because it can be changed into a prime (111121020001) by changing a digit.
It is a polite number, since it can be written in 63 ways as a sum of consecutive naturals, for example, 83737860 + ... + 83739186.
It is an arithmetic number, because the mean of its divisors is an integer number (2635416000).
Almost surely, 2111121020021 is an apocalyptic number.
111121020021 is a gapful number since it is divisible by the number (11) formed by its first and last digit.
It is an amenable number.
111121020021 is a deficient number, since it is larger than the sum of its proper divisors (57545603979).
111121020021 is a wasteful number, since it uses less digits than its factorization.
111121020021 is an odious number, because the sum of its binary digits is odd.
The sum of its prime factors is 2490.
The product of its (nonzero) digits is 8, while the sum is 12.
Adding to 111121020021 its reverse (120020121111), we get a palindrome (231141141132).
The spelling of 111121020021 in words is "one hundred eleven billion, one hundred twenty-one million, twenty thousand, twenty-one".
